+/// \brief template function fill_n
+///
+/// range-based version of the fill_n std algorithm
+///
+/// \pre ForwardRange is a model of the ForwardRangeConcept
+/// \pre n <= std::distance(boost::begin(rng), boost::end(rng))
+template< class ForwardRange, class Size, class Value >
+inline ForwardRange& fill_n(ForwardRange& rng, Size n, const Value& val)
+{
+ BOOST_RANGE_CONCEPT_ASSERT(( ForwardRangeConcept<ForwardRange> ));
+ BOOST_ASSERT( static_cast<Size>(std::distance(boost::begin(rng), boost::end(rng))) >= n );
+ std::fill_n(boost::begin(rng), n, val);
+ return rng;
+}
+
+/// \overload
+template< class ForwardRange, class Size, class Value >
+inline const ForwardRange& fill_n(const ForwardRange& rng, Size n, const Value& val)
+{
+ BOOST_RANGE_CONCEPT_ASSERT(( ForwardRangeConcept<const ForwardRange> ));
+ BOOST_ASSERT( static_cast<Size>(std::distance(boost::begin(rng), boost::end(rng))) >= n );
+ std::fill_n(boost::begin(rng), n, val);
+ return rng;
+}
